Enrolment Advisor
7 days ago
**Position Purpose and Summary**
**Key Areas of Accountability**
- Achieve individual enrolment goals with appropriate stage movement by communicating promptly with all assigned students and families.
- Maintain up-to-date knowledge on relevant academic programs, student life activities, special events and other student interested areas;
- Serve as a key liaison between faculty advisors, program chairs, student services, and all assigned students and families.
- Establish, cultivate, and maintain relationships with deep well schools, churches and relevant organizations to expand the university’s footprint in assigned regions.
- Assist with campus visits, including organized group visits, individual appointments and campus tours.
- Manage to completion assigned events and projects, communicating effectively and collegially to achieve objectives.
- Maintain flexibility in office hours, travel responsibilities and staff coverage during specific recruitment periods as assigned.
- Actively pursue new initiatives and strategies in the recruitment regions assigned and processes in order to grow enrolment and improve effectiveness.
- Display leadership in the promotion of the university to the wider community and constituencies of their recruitment region.
**The Person**
**Skills and Abilities**
- Superior interpersonal skills with an ability to communicate to a wide variety of personalities and in a wide variety of settings.
- Flexibility in personal schedule to involve extended periods of travel, independent work and varied office hours.
- Skill in time management and utilizing work time to its maximum effectiveness.
- Proactive goal setter and achiever.
- M/S Office Suite skills in word processing, spreadsheets and database.
- Skill in following a recruiting plan for an assigned region.
- Excel in a fast paced, high pressure and team-oriented work environment.
- Work collaboratively with colleagues (including student workers) in enrolment management, academics, student life, and across campus.
- Talk intelligently about TWU to prospective students and parents.
- Adapt presentation content and style according to audience.
- Manage his/her recruitment area in a results driven manner.
- Adept in data collection, analysis and reporting for assigned area.
- Contribute ideas to and receive feedback from the Director of Undergraduate Admissions and the VP of Enrolment Management for overall productivity of the admissions team.
